I came across your thread and wanted to provide some resources on manually authorizing a return request. To manually review return requests that are out of Amazon’s return policy or are category-exempt:
In Seller Central, select Orders > Manage Returns or go to Manage Returns.
Go to the Pending Actions tab; and search by "Pending Authorization" or, to authorize a single return request, select the request you want to review.
- You will be prompted to either use the Return Merchandise Authorization (RMA) number generated by Amazon or enter a custom RMA number of your own.
- When you approve a buyer's return request, you will have the option to use either an Amazon generated unpaid return label, or upload your own custom prepaid return label. For more information, go to Upload a prepaid return label.
